Output 3c321c822d124a6f64fe3b27d65233f5dd7aa98f83746f8c5e0537ad2156c8bc:0

value
7825854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ed91420305e4928f783ca446ad600b221983afd7 OP_EQUAL
address
3PMA5hao2cAfkXxjbprZkaoUGFY18Qtfjb
transaction
3c321c822d124a6f64fe3b27d65233f5dd7aa98f83746f8c5e0537ad2156c8bc
confirmations
348105
spent
true